Catherine Zeta-Jones commanded attention at Netflix’s Wednesday FYC event on Sunday, stepping out in a striking little black dress that exuded elegance and flair. The renowned actress, who shares her life with husband Michael Douglas, showcased her impeccable style in a lacy, high-neck frock with long sleeves, perfectly highlighting her sculpted legs.

The 56-year-old fashion icon paired her sophisticated ensemble, which featured subtly flared sleeves, with sheer black pantyhose and sleek, pointed satin heels, completing a look that was both classic and contemporary.

In her role as Morticia Addams in the Tim Burton-produced series, Catherine embodied her character’s allure with aplomb. She wore her lush brunette hair parted slightly off-center, styled in loose, cascading curls that framed her face beautifully.

On the red carpet, Catherine was seen sharing the spotlight with her talented co-stars, including Luis Guzmán, aged 69, and the young Jenna Ortega, 23, making for a memorable event that celebrated both the show and its stellar cast.

While on the red carpet she posed with co-stars Luis Guzmán, 69, and Jenna Ortega, 23. 

The first half of Wednesday season two premiered on August 6, with the second portion released on September 3.

One year ago Lady Gaga was added to the season two cast of the successful Netflix show, which stars Jenna as the titular character.

The singer, 39, flew to Ireland to work on the second installment, according to Variety, who reported the news at the time.

Fans used social media to express their excitement, calling it a ‘perfect’ casting.

Wednesday premiered on the streamer in late 2022, with it quickly becoming a fan favorite.

Lady Gaga, born Stefani Germanotta, participated in the show’s viral TikTok dance, which revived the music artist’s 2011 song Bloody Mary.

Then, at the 2023 Golden Globes, Ortega told Variety that she hoped Gaga would join the show’s second season.
